Skip to content

MaxMoto1702/study-spring

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

50 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

study-spring

Часть II. Основы приложений Spring

Глава 6. Работа с базами данных

6.1. Философия доступа к данным в Spring

6.1.1. Знакомство с иерархией исключений доступа к данным в Spring
6.1.2. Шаблоны доступа к данным
6.1.3. Использование классов поддержки DAO

6.2. Настройка источника данных

6.2.1. Использование источников данных из JNDI
6.2.2. Использование пулов соединений
6.2.3. Источник данных JDBC

6.3. Использование JDBC совместно со Spring

6.3.1. Борьба с разбуханием JDBC-кода
6.3.2. Работа с шаблонами JDBC

6.4. Интеграция Hibernate и Spring

6.4.1. Обзор Hibernate
6.4.2. Объявление фабрики сеансов Hibernate ????
6.4.3. Создание классов для работы с Hibernate, независимых от Spring

6.5. Spring и Java Persistence API

6.5.1. Настройка фабрики диспетчера сущностей
Настройка механизма JPA, управляемого приложением
Настройка механизма JPA, управляемого контейнером ????
Получение EntityManagerFactory из JNDI
6.5.2. Объект DAO на основе JPA

Глава 7. Управление транзакциями

7.1. Знакомство с транзакциями

7.1.1. Описание транзакций в четырех словах
7.1.2. Знакомство с поддержкой транзакций в Spring

7.2. Выбор диспетчера транзакций

7.2.1. Транзакции JDBC
7.2.4. Транзакции Java Transaction API

7.3. Программное управление транзакциями в Spring

7.4.2. Объявление транзакций в XML
7.4.3. Определение транзакций с помощью аннотаций

Глава 8. Создание веб-приложений с помощью Spring MVC

8.1. Обзор Spring MVC

8.1.1. Путь одного запроса через Spring MVC
8.1.2. Настройка Spring MVC

8.2. Создание простого контроллера

8.2.1. Настройка поддержки аннотаций в Spring MVC
8.2.2. Контроллер главной страницы
8.2.3. Поиск представлений
Поиск внутренних представлений
Поиск представлений Tiles ???
8.2.4. Объявление представления главной страницы

About

I'm study Spring

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published